sir my bio maam told that fungi does not have any cell wall but only protien coat. but in the class you told fungi have cell wall. if it has cell wall then it can be killed by antibiotics
Please find below the solution to the asked query
Fungi possess cell wall that is made up of chitin. Antibiotics are medicines that mainly kill bacteria by destroying cell wall, protein synthesis etc. Antibiotics mainly do not work against fungi as they have different cell wall composition. Their cell wall is made up of chitin while the cell wall of bacteria is made up of peptidoglycan.
Antifungals are used to treat fungal infections. They kill fungi by destroying their cell wall.
